WebThe CAA: Is a person or an entity (business or organization) authorized to assist individuals and other foreign persons that need a TIN and has a written agreement with the IRS for this purpose. Facilitates the application process by reviewing the necessary documents, authenticating the identity of the applicants and forwarding the completed ... WebJan 15, 2024 · Certifying Acceptance Agents (CAA) need to complete forensic document training. Acceptance Agents (AA) do not. All Acceptance Agents will be required to adhere to new quality … foam earbud tipsWebNov 2, 2024 · Using a CAA means that you do not need to submit original documents to the IRS to process your ITIN number application (which can take 7 to 11 weeks for non-US-based individuals). This eliminates the risk of losing important original documents in transit.
